Rendere is a values-driven philanthropic organisation led by a collaborative Executive Officer and supported by an engaged Board, investing in nature now, for generations to come. We support environmental conservation and systems change across Australia by working collaboratively with partners, funders and sector stakeholders to strengthen the natural life-support systems on which we all depend.
We are seeking an experienced Executive Assistant to work in close partnership with our Executive Officer, providing her with trusted, high-quality executive and administrative support in a small, purpose-driven organisation.
About the Role
This is a senior Executive Assistant role, suited to someone who enjoys working with autonomy, precision and purpose. You will be a trusted partner to the Executive Officer, supporting her with the smooth, professional operation of Rendere’s executive, governance and administrative functions.
A key priority in the first 6–12 months will be the implementation and stewardship of Rendere’s CRM system (Airtable), alongside strengthening core systems, records and processes as the organisation evolves.
This role offers meaningful work in a flexible, hybrid environment, where your contribution will be highly visible and genuinely valued.

About You
This role is not suitable for entry-level applicants. You will bring experience, judgement and confidence working closely with senior leaders in a small, values-led organisation.
You are highly organised, detail-focused and proactive, with a strong appreciation for discretion, trust and professionalism. Experience or interest in philanthropy, environmental conservation or purpose-driven work will support strong alignment, though this is not essential.
